Now, as per today’s edition of iNews, Manchester United are considering agreeing the £50m sale of Diogo Dalot who is wanted by Real Madrid.

The Los Blancos want to sign the talented Portuguese full-back in January as an alternative to Trent Alexander-Arnold.

Although Dalot is very happy and Ruben Amorim counts on him, Man Utd are considering a sale for him only because it would provide them with the funds to pursue a transfer for Viktor Gyokeres.

Valued at around £65m, the Swede would be a dream signing for the Red Devils The Sporting CP striker has been in excellent form this season and could be the solution to the English side’s lack of goals upfront thus far.

Having spent big back in the summer, Man Utd will not be able to sign without selling and it remains to be seen if they make a sacrifice as big as Dalot to land Gyokeres, who has already netted 24 goals this term.
